Owned for less than 1 week when reviewed.This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review.I went with this PC because of the 16 GB memory, Radeon RX 5600 XT and the AMD Ryzen5 3600 which seemed comparable to the i7 counterpart that was a little more expensive and put out similar if not better performance.. It came packaged well, there were no interior cable loose or parts broken and had no outside dings or dents. I don't do much gaming on PC yet but downloaded Warzone and it looked similar to the PS4 version- I wanted this power also to view and edit some 4k video without the stutter that was present on my old PC and it did that well also.. The case is HUGE and wished it came in something other than white, but the lights look cool and function without issue. Also wish for a card reader, dvd drive and some more functional USB ports, but these are all added cheaply..

Owned for 3 months when reviewed.This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review.Got this as a Christmas present for my daughter and it's a no-brainer as my second Cyberpower gaming PC in the last ten months. It's a gorgeous chassis (albeit larger than expected) and the RGB's add a touch of class to an otherwise plain case. The components were solid (ASUS and Gigabyte primarily) and the RX 5600 is a solid midgrade card (and a definite upgrade from the RX580 that came with a similarly priced computer previously). 16GB of RAM cooks thru most programs without a hiccup, gaming looks phenomenal (pair with the right monitor!) and the lack of bloatware is greatly appreciated. Overall, another great value from Cyberpower and a great price by BB makes this a no-brainer! Great intro to PC gaming for anyone!

Owned for 1 week when reviewed.This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review.Very happy with this purchase; runs well, looks good and is well put together. Surprisingly good value for a pre-build PC, especially in 2021 when prices are super high and parts are hard to come by. I would say that the only issue so far is that the case fans are a little loud, and because these are not connected through the motherboard you cannot adjust the fan speed. Anyway, this should be a good first PC for any gamers looking to get into PC gaming, and should leave room for future upgrades.

I bought a computer during a Black Friday sale for $750. For a prebuilt computer, the sum of the components are great value. Considering the shortage of parts during the COVID pandemic (which leads to higher CPU and GPU costs), this was actually cheaper than me buying the individual parts and building it myself. As for the brands for my internal components, I received: Mobo: ASRock b550AM GPU: XFX 5600XT Raw II RAM: 16GB (2x8GB) XPG (3000MHz) HDDs: Both are Western Digital The one downside is that my rear case fan came dead on arrival. Submitting a ticket for a replacement with CyberpowerPC was easy and I am currently waiting for the replacement in the mail. UPDATE: Its now been 11 days with no update. Following up with the customer service via phone provided no information, and they have not responded to my email in 4 days. It's disappointing because other than the DOA fan, I would recommend this computer, however, the customer service is leaving a lot to be desired right now. However, assuming the replacement comes in, I still think this is a great deal at the cost. For those who don't know and/or don't want to build their own computers the value becomes even better because you can take advantage of the tech support through the CyberPowerPC website.
